Wurger is correct, those are what I was referencing. I often wondered how the rail car mounted weapons (or the cars themselves) where stabilized. Firing a heavy cannon like that would cause quite a bit of motion to the car. Those 4 legs seem to be retractable and would stabilize the rail car when firing. Along with the retractable side platforms it is a very neat design from what I can see.

Belfast Telegraph Spitfire fund
Belfast Telegraph's Spitfire fund raised an impressive £88,633 16s 5d - the equivalent of about £2.9m in today's money - as part of a UK-wide fund-raising effort in 1940.
It was enough to buy 17 Spitfires used by the RAF during WWII.

HMS Kempenfelt C-class destroyer transferred to the Royal Canadian Navy (RCN) in 1939 and renamed HMCS Assiniboine. During World War II, she served as a convoy escort in the battle of the Atlantic, sinking one German submarine by ramming, on anti-submarine patrols during the invasion of Normandy, and was employed as a troop transport after VE Day for returning Canadian servicemen, before being decommissioned in mid-1945.
